A number one metal fabrication firm is looking forward to 2025 with confidence as key investments at its Telford base begin to repay.

Fabweld Metal Merchandise is a market chief within the design and manufacture of normal and bespoke metal entry covers, and it’s bidding to grow to be one of many UK’s greenest provide chain companions within the sector.
The corporate makes use of huge quantities of power and nitrogen for its laser-powered metal reducing processes, however two vital investments throughout 2024 have helped cut back prices and help progress of the enterprise.
Investing in a machine to generate nitrogen on website and an upgraded laser has made a big contribution to the agency’s success.
Managing director Wayne Carter stated: “Earlier than we invested within the nitrogen generator, it took about 40 lorry journeys from Oxford every year to maintain us equipped with the gasoline we want.
“Producing our personal nitrogen, utilizing electrical energy generated by our onsite photo voltaic PV system, has been a win-win – fewer lorry journeys and an enormous discount in our electrical energy payments, each of which play an enormous half in our journey to Web Zero.
“Changing our previous laser with an upgraded 15kW Accurl Fibre Laser in October has tremendously elevated our manufacturing capability and functionality, it’s a reasonable intention that we’ll improve gross sales by 75 per cent inside the subsequent 5 years.
“We received’t be stopping there although, and any alternative we establish to enhance our environmental credentials whereas additionally boosting manufacturing and gross sales will likely be investigated.”
The corporate has developed a Web Zero street map to have a look at present operations and develop methods to scale back power consumption, improve using renewable power additional, lower emissions, enhance worker engagement and contemplate waste administration.
